About Los Lonely Boys - Los Lonely Boys - Live at Blue Cat Blues

From the double platinum, Grammy Award winning band that refers to their music style as the “ musical burrito theory”, now you can get a platter full of where it all started. Los Lonely Boys – Live at Blue Cat Blues captures the raw emotion and talent of the band showing off their blues roots. 12 Incredible Tracks! 70 Minutes of Musical Bliss! – Recorded November 2000, one day after the passing of the Boys’ grandmother. The entire set was dedicated to her memory. This CD drips of emotion. Product Description

rating: 4 Quote"...barely contained and ready for prime time"Quote
Blues Revue Aug/Sep 2006 Issue 101 - Page 70
LOS LONELY BOYS Live at Blue Cat Blues Blue Cat Blues

(Excerpts) - ...this raw, honest, rollicking example of the band's early days should be heard by its many fans.

The arrangements aren't quite polished, the vocal harmonies so integral to the band's appeal are still being formed, and the songs (nine of them previously unreleased) are on the derivative side.

But the sound, taken directly from the board, is as crisp as the best concert recordings, and the brothers' chops and interplay are evident even at this nascent stage. Their greasy blues and Latin influences are fully formed, and though the SRV comparisons are hard to shake, there's no doubt these kids have the talent to go to the next level -- as they did, in fact, on their Grammy-nominated recording that appeared four years later.

The set's centerpiece, though not its most compelling track, is the 11-minute slow blues "Cotton Fields and Crossroads," which, despite being a little too reminiscent of Vaughan's cover of "Texas Flood," reveals deep-seated blues roots. Interestingly, the real star here is not Henry Garza's guitar (at this point, it's too imitative) but brother Ringo's sturdy drums, which propel the songs and keep the band from descending into blues cliches. The crackling, youthful energy of Los Lonely Boys on these early live recordings is reminiscent of old Johnny Winter: barely contained and ready for prime time." full review originally written by: HAL HOROWITZ - BLUES REVUE AUG/SEP 2006
